Output 54e1047b598131503ad291b51e897117fca409b42585b244bb98f8c20f8f6dde:0

value
209026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500d0bc94af31304c522099674b401736828d0eb OP_EQUAL
address
38zHcLxgLGNB4iUnk195nVnzUiaGMUYEA6
transaction
54e1047b598131503ad291b51e897117fca409b42585b244bb98f8c20f8f6dde
confirmations
185940
spent
true